Full Job Description
AECOM Canada is seeking an experienced Environmental Project Manager, Scientist, or Engineer to join our Contaminated Site Assessment and Remediation team in Ontario. This position offers the opportunity to lead and deliver complex environmental site assessment and excess soil projects while working directly with clients and multidisciplinary technical teams. The role combines project management, technical environmental work delivery, and strategic project planning, with responsibilities tailored to the successful candidate's experience and career goals. AECOM provides a professional environment that supports structured hybrid work arrangements, encourages initiative, and offers access to a broad network of technical experts. With established quality and safety standards and a strong focus on professional development, this position provides meaningful responsibility and long-term growth within one of the world's leading engineering and environmental consulting firms. Key Responsibilities: • Manage environmental site assessment and excess soil projects, including planning, execution, reporting, and overall project delivery. • Lead the design and implementation of field programs, including soil, groundwater, sediment, and surface water sampling, ensuring adherence to technical standards and regulatory requirements. • Coordinate multidisciplinary technical resources, subcontractors, and field teams to meet project objectives, schedules, and quality expectations. • Prepare, review, and validate scopes of work, cost estimates, project schedules, and technical deliverables. • Contribute to and lead the development of strategic, multi-disciplinary proposals and client presentations. • Maintain and strengthen client relationships through proactive communication, issue resolution, and delivery of high-quality work. • Apply strong project controls, including scope management, forecasting, budgeting, change management, and risk mitigation. • Provide technical input on environmental site assessments, excess soil management plans, data interpretation, conceptual site models, and remediation strategies. • Ensure compliance with AECOM's quality management systems, health and safety requirements, and project risk management practices. • Mentor and support junior and intermediate staff through technical guidance, field oversight, and career development. • Collaborate with senior leaders, project managers, and technical specialists across AECOM's regional and national teams to support project delivery and business growth. Qualifications Minimum Qualifications: Knowledge and experience working with Ontario Regulations 153/04 and 406/19. • 8+ years of consulting experience in environmental site assessments, remediation and/or excess soil management. • Strong leadership and coordination skills. • Valid driver's license. Preferred Qualifications: • 10+ years of relevant experience and professional designation (e.g. P.Eng. or P.Geo.) and ability to act as a Qualified Person, as per Ontario Regulation 153/04. • Bachelor's or Master's degree in environmental science, studies, engineering, or a related field is required. • Experience working with Metrolinx, Ministry of Transportation (MTO) and/or mid/downstream oil and gas clients. • Knowledge of risk assessment, remediation strategies, sediment sampling, remedial system design and/or operation would be considered an asset. About AECOM

AECOM is a global provider of professional technical and management support services to a broad range of markets, including transportation, facilities, environmental, energy, water and government. With approximately 45,000 employees around the world, AECOM is a leader in all of the key markets that it serves. AECOM provides a blend of global reach, local knowledge, innovation and technical excellence in delivering solutions that create, enhance and sustain the world's built, natural, and social environments. A Fortune 500 company, AECOM serves clients in more than 150 countries and had revenue of $8.0 billion during the 12 months ended March 31, 2014.
